About this property
Bluff Bungalow w/ Patio, Dogs Welcome
Explore the history and natural beauty of southeastern Utah from this charming 1-bedroom, 1-bath Bluff bungalow! Centrally located to all the area’s top attractions, this welcoming vacation rental offers comfort and convenience. Rent a kayak and float down the San Juan River, hike to stunning vistas at Valley of the Gods, explore Bears Ears, or visit the area's museums and historic sites. In between your daily adventures, kick back on the covered patio and sip a cocktail just in time for sunset.
Dogs WELCOME! | Built in 2018 | Outdoor Dining Table With View | Walk to Main St
Book this cozy and convenient home - perfect for a couple's getaway, an artist’s retreat, or a grand outdoor adventure!
Bedroom: Queen Bed
OUTDOOR LIVING: Patio w/ views, garden, trees, 6’ wildlife fencing, gas grill KITCHEN: Well-equipped, cooking basics, coffee maker, dishware/flatware, paper towels/trash bags, spices, organic coffee and teas, creamers, and sugar. INDOOR LIVING: Smart TV w/ streaming (LG 43” 4K Ultra), books, board games GENERAL: Free WiFi (150 Mbps connection speed), linens/towels, washer/dryer, window air conditioning unit, ceiling fan, complimentary toiletries, hair dryer, keyless entry, complimentary dog waste bags SUITABILITY: Single-story home FAQs: Limited cell service, 1 exterior security camera (facing out toward the road from 9 pm to 7 am). PARKING: Driveway (2 vehicles)
NATIONAL PARKS & MONUMENTS: Sand Island Petroglyph Panel (3.5 miles), Goosenecks State Park (24.6 miles), Mule Canyon Kiva (42.2 miles), Hovenweep National Monument (42.4 miles), Canyons of the Ancients National Monument (45.5 miles), Monument Valley (48.0 miles), Bears Ears (59.4 miles), Natural Bridges National Monument (64.6 miles) MORE OUTDOORS: Bluff Fort (0.8 miles), Navajo Twins (1.2 miles), Wild Expeditions (1.4 miles), Sand Island Launch (3.5 miles), Valley of the Gods (21.1 miles), Mexican Hat Rock (22.3 miles) MUSEUMS: The Dinosaur Museum (25.9 miles), Edge of the Cedars State Park Museum (27.5 miles), Canyon Country Discovery Center (48.2 miles) NEARBY TOWNS: Mexican Hat (24.1 miles), Blanding (26.4 miles), Cortez (76.0 miles) AIRPORT: Durango-La Plata County Airport (135 miles)

About the neighborhood
Bluff
Located in Bluff, this vacation home is in a rural area. Bears Ears National Monument and Bluff Fort are local landmarks, and the area's natural beauty can be seen at Comb Ridge and Twin Rocks. Discover the area's water adventures with kayaking and rafting nearby, or enjoy the great outdoors with hiking/biking trails and rock climbing.

Mixed pros/cons:Pros: Great communication from host, very nice to have washing machine/laundry detergent, propane grill and coffee provided. Very quiet at night and check in was easy. Very nice patio view.Cons: Unpleasant smell - we don't know if from the A/C window unit, previous dog guests, or what but the property had an unpleasant smell. It was grubby clean. While the the sinks, toilet, bed sheets, and carpets were clean things beyond the basics were not clean. Some examples are finding dirty dishes/silverware mixed in (at check out guests are to clean the dishes and put them away and not everyone washes well), grubby tv remote, curdled creamer (I tried 10 different little creamers and all were chunky), and whatever was causing the smell. Tips: Bluff Fort (3 minute drive) shares the amazing story of the Hole in the Rock Expedition. Those people were tough! Free admission. The nearest grocery store is Blanding (about 25 miles) so be sure to stock up before you arrive.
